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$335 per month in Udupi vs $524 in Hyderabad, rent included.

A couple spends around $515 per month in Udupi vs $855 in Hyderabad, rent included.

A family of three spends $696 per month in Udupi vs $1,187 in Hyderabad, rent included.

Udupi is about 36% cheaper than Hyderabad,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both Udupi and Hyderabad are more affordable than the global median – Udupi 75% lower, Hyderabad 61%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$115 in Udupi versus $239 in Hyderabad.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 282% higher in Hyderabad,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$7.00 in Udupi versus $17.00 in Hyderabad.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$114 vs $127 – making Udupi the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
